Blue Rodeo's tour for its new double album aids literacy

Blue Rodeo has announced it is embarking on a cross-Canada tour that will see the band play over 30 venues.

Tickets went on sale Nov. 13 for a show at Centre in the Square.

Warner Music Canada re­leased The Things We Left Behind, the band’s 12th studio recording, last week.  With 16 songs over two discs the new al­bum is the band’s most ambi­tious yet.

It will be available in a num­ber of different configura­tions including two CDs, dou­ble vinyl, and a special iTunes LP.

Over its 25 year career, Blue Rodeo has sold over four million records, won an un­precedented five Juno awards as Group of the Year, been handed keys to the City of Toronto and been inducted onto Canada’s Walk of Fame.

A special partner on this tour will be Raise-A-Reader, which will benefit from every ticket sold.

The Canwest Raise-A-Reader concert series was created so artists could lend their voices to support family literacy in Canada. Raise-A-Reader has raised over $15-million since the national launch in 2002.  Partial pro­ceeds from Blue Rodeo’s tour will be directed to help literacy programs across the country.
